Proposed protected action ballot of employees of Visy Paper Pty Ltd and Visy Board Pty Ltd.

[1] This is an application by the “Automotive, Food, Metals, Engineering, Printing and Kindred Industries Union” known as the Australian Manufacturing Workers’ Union (AMWU) (Applicant) made under s.437 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(Act) for protected action ballot orders in relation to certain employees of Visy Paper Pty Ltd and Visy Board Pty Ltd (Respondent).

[2] On 9 September 2020, my Associate was advised that the Respondents did not object to the application.

[3] In the circumstances, I have decided to determine the matter on the papers without holding a hearing.

[4] On the basis of the material before me, including the declaration of Mr J Gardner of the Applicant setting out the steps taken by it in bargaining with the Respondents and that it has been, and is, genuinely trying to reach agreement with the Respondents, I am satisfied that there is a notification time in relation to the proposed agreement and that the requirements in s.443(1) of the Act have been met.

[5] Orders have been separately issued in PR722657 and PR722658.
